How to see it
HIP 8075 has a visual magnitude of about 9.96: it is a telescope star and remains difficult or invisible to the naked eye even in good conditions.
Sky position
Equatorial coordinates for HIP 8075: right ascension 1h 43m 44s, declination +17° 44′ 47″ (J2000), in the region of the Aries constellation (IAU figure Ari).
